Mobile Development
Mobile Development | News, how-tos, features, reviews, and videos
Kotlin 1.9.0 features beta of advanced K2 compiler
Release also stabilizes language features including replacing the enum class values function.
Canva design platform unveils developer platform
Popular online graphic design platform is wooing software developers with an app marketplace, SDK, and APIs for building creative, workflow, and collaboration apps for the Canva community.
JetBrains adds iOS support to cross-platform UI framework
JetBrains’ Compose Multiplatform allows developers to build cross-platform user interfaces in Kotlin, and share them across Android and iOS or Windows and macOS.
Google’s Dart 3 and Flutter 3.10 bring big changes
Dart 3 introduces sound null safety, major new language features, and a Wasm preview, while Flutter 3.10 fleshes out the Material 3 widget toolkit and support for macOS and iOS targets.
A practical guide to React Native authentication
Using React Native authentication to verify user identities is a relatively painless and straightforward process that not only protects your company’s data and your user’s privacy, but also improves the user experience.
Build better Jetpack Compose apps with Sentry
Sentry’s out-of-the-box integration with Jetpack Compose allows you to quickly identify and resolve errors and performance issues in your Android applications. Here’s how to get started.
Android Studio Flamingo upgrades UI tooling
Latest version of Android Studio uses Jetpack Compose and Material 3 for new projects by default, introduces live editing for UIs as an experimental feature.
Android 14 preview for developers arrives
The mobile OS emphasizes tablets, foldables, and enhancements such as improved battery life, security, and font scaling.
IT career roadmap: Mobile app developer
Looking for an IT job for all seasons? The demand for mobile app developers is steady and growing.
Google Flutter previews new renderer on iOS
The Impeller renderer precompiles a smaller set of shaders at engine build time to reduce early-onset jank. Android support for Impeller is also in the works.
Kotlin Multiplatform Mobile SDK nears the finish line
JetBrains’ Kotlin SDK allows developers to maintain a shared codebase of networking, data storage, analytics, and other logic for Android and iOS applications.
Why CIOs should make the leap to Flutter now
Despite the duopoly of the current app marketplace, businesses should not be maintaining two development teams. Flutter and cross-platform apps are the future.
JavaFX 19 rich client Java platform arrives
Update extends H.265 video support to HTTP Live Streaming, adds CSS focus indicators, and fixes modal behavior and touch-screen bugs.
Android 13 brings themed app icons, security tweaks
Latest version of the mobile OS allows app icons to tap into theme preferences and introduces more granular security and privacy features.
Jetpack Compose 1.2 packs text improvements
Google toolkit for building native Android UIs toolkit enables more precise text alignment with font padding, introduces downloadable fonts API.
Bootstrap 5.2.0 bolsters CSS, custom components
Major upgrade to popular web framework introduces CSS variables for all components and improves helpers and utilities for fonts and colors.
Kotlin 1.7.0 beta alters builder type inference
A new memory manager is also featured in the planned language upgrade.
Google Flutter 3 backs macOS, Linux
Framework for building mobile, web, and desktop applications from a shared codebase adds stable support for two key platforms.